Ownership is split. Geometry engine (tier layouts, curved rows): owned by the Stagecraft squad — tag them on anything touching `layout/`. Pricing overlays and availability shading: Box Office Platform team. Accessibility seat markers: check with the Inclusive Design guild before approving. SVG export is unowned legacy; changes there need two approvals. Performance regressions over 50ms per render block the merge. For anything ambiguous, or to request a domain reviewer, write to the renderer triage inbox.

escalation mailbox, tadug-kafof: lamion@plorvadyn.test

# Hey plugin authors — this env controls Gridwhale's spreadsheet exporter.
# Big exports are memory hogs, so we stream cells and cap each worker
# at GW_EXPORT_MEM_MB (default 1536). If your plugin injects computed
# columns, keep them lazy or the cap will bite you mid-export.
# GW_EXPORT_CHUNK sets rows per flush; 4000 is a safe start.
# The exporter signs its temp-file URLs, and that signing secret sits on the next line.

secret setting of kagep-kajep: ARCHIVE_KEY3=481

Quick note for whoever runs the next Cartwheel checkout load test: ramp to 400 virtual shoppers over ten minutes, not all at once, or the Pellman payment stub falls over and skews the numbers. Archive the run report before teardown. To publish the signed results bundle to the release channel, use the key below.

release key, tafop-tadug: bky9_Ag7uEujh4

Quarterly Planning Note — Halverton Goods

For the incoming director: effective next quarter we move fulfilment from Crestway Freight to Ostrell Logistics. Expect a two-week transition overlap and modest cost savings on northern routes. Contracts are signed; warehouse teams have been briefed. The rationale behind the switch is set out in the note below.

internal memo for yafof-tageg: Lamionix Works plans to raise the Briix list price by 9 percent in October.

Welcome to the Nightloom scheduler. It orchestrates nightly data backfills for the Harrowfield warehouse: each run reads the backfill manifest, partitions work by date range, and dispatches jobs to the worker fleet between 01:00 and 05:00 local time. Jobs submitted to the fleet must carry a signed dispatch token, or workers will refuse them and the backfill silently stalls. Maintainers should keep the signing material in the sealed config, not in the repo. The scheduler's current signing key is as follows.

deploy key for fafof-yaguf: bky4_zHj6